Colcanon Hash with Fried Eggs
159
With all the flavors of traditional colcanon, this Colcanon Hash with Fried Eggs is deliciously simple and whips up in no time! It's the perfect breakfast for dinner meal any night of the week.
4
1 tablespoon butter
3 cups cubed potatoes
2 teaspoons salt
2 teaspoons fresh thyme
1/2 teaspoon black pepper
1 cup diced cabbage
1 cup chopped baby kale
1 cup diced onion
8 large eggs
2 tablespoons water
